The process of stainless steel tube fabrication begins with the selection of high-quality stainless steel tubes. Stainless steel is a popular choice for fabrication due to its strength, durability, and corrosion resistance. There are various grades of stainless steel available, each offering different properties and advantages. The selection of the right grade of stainless steel is crucial to ensuring the final product meets the required specifications.
Once the stainless steel tubes are selected, they are prepared for fabrication. This may involve cutting the tubes to the desired length, shaping them using bending machines, and welding the tubes together to create complex structures. Precision is key in stainless steel tube fabrication, as even the smallest error can compromise the integrity of the final product.

stainless steel tube fabrication finds applications in a wide range of industries, including automotive, aerospace, construction, and manufacturing. In the automotive industry, stainless steel tubes are used to fabricate exhaust systems, roll cages, and chassis components. In aerospace, stainless steel tubes are used in the construction of aircraft frames, fuel lines, and hydraulic systems. In construction, stainless steel tubes are used in architectural structures, handrails, and decorative elements. The versatility of stainless steel tube fabrication makes it a valuable asset in various industries, allowing for the creation of innovative and high-quality products.
